titleOfInvention |
A Pharmaceutical composition for preventing or treating of fibrosis |
abstract |
The present invention relates to a pharmaceutical composition for the prevention or treatment of fibrosis, wherein the composition comprising the compound represented by the formula (1) as an active ingredient is used for preventing or treating fibrosis by inhibiting the expression or activity of histone acetyltransferase Can be used very effectively. Furthermore, since the compound of formula (I) of the present invention specifically inhibits only p300 among various histone acetyltransferases, it does not affect other acetylating enzymes which play an important role in life support, Or side effects that may occur during treatment. |
